Yes, students from all faculties (such as Law, Medicine, Yong Siew Toh Conservatory of Music etc)  are welcome to be part of our Acacia Family!

All incoming first-year undergraduate NUS students in AY 2026/2027 are welcome to apply to Acacia College, regardless of faculty or technical background. Application can be done either alongside or after the NUS admission application. Note that admission to Acacia College requires acceptance into an NUS undergraduate degree programme. No prior experience in Artificial Intelligence, Machine Learning, or other technology fields is necessary. Acacia College courses are designed to be accessible for students from all academic backgrounds.   

Like the other Residential Colleges, Hostels, and Houses, our resident population is also split roughly evenly, with about a 50‑50 ratio of male to female residents.

We enjoy a vibrant student life in Acacia College. Our community is supported by 38 Student Interest Groups, covering a wide range of areas including Arts & Culture, Sports, and Enrichment activities such as Board Games, Coffee Networks, and the A.I. Society.

We also organise regular events for our residents, such as Reading Club sessions, hackathons, and symposiums.
